About the Winery

Domaine Aimé Arnoux is a family-run estate with a winemaking history dating back to 1717, when the family received their first vineyard plot from the Lord of Lauris. Today, the estate spans 40 hectares in Vacqueyras, led by Jean-François Arnoux, the 13th generation winemaker. The domaine also operates as a négociant across several Rhône appellations including Gigondas, Châteauneuf-du-Pape, Beaumes-de-Venise, Côtes du Rhône, and Ventoux. Their key collections include Château Lestours Clocher (parcel selection with oak aging), Vieux Clocher (generous, fruit-forward cuvées), and Domaines Aimé Arnoux (old vines, premium terroir expression). The wines showcase the diversity of soils at the foot of the Dentelles de Montmirail: clay-limestone, rolled pebbles, and sandy soils.
